Things Reborn, Sunday

Ben set up a display in the store with the sign: "LAST MINUTE CRUISE WEAR: 20% OFF!"

Between some of the goofy-looking Hawaiian shirts, the vintage swimwear that was still on display in the window, and the like, Things Reborn was pretty well stocked for people going on the trip.

And tomorrow, Ben would need to take all of this stuff down because it was still February out here.
